Local Community Members Dance to Support Their Community

On Saturday, November 10th over 600 local community members showed their support and passion for the community at the 2012 Duneland Family YMCA Dancing Like the Stars event.

Held at Duneland Banquet Center in Portage, this sold out event featured 8 local celebrities. Dan Keilman performed the tango, Christy Jarka made her debut performing the ChaCha, Mike Sutter combined the Rumba with a little Hip Hop, and Lisa McCarthy's dance partner swung her around the dance floor with a Swing routine. The second half of the performances featured Lu DeWulf with the Waltz, Tom Seely with the Fox Trot, Jocelyn Hibshman wowed the audience with her Swing routine, and Greg Babcock brought the audience back in time with the Hustle.

The contestants had the opportunity to receive awards in three categories: Judge's Choice, People's Choice, and Shining Star. The Shining Star award was based on the amount of sponsorship dollars a contestant received. Jocelyn Hibshman was awarded Judge's Choice and People's Choice. Lu DeWulf was awarded the Shining Star award.

The 2012 Duneland Family YMCA Dancing Like the Stars competition was help to raise funds for families within the Duneland community. The Y is in the Duneland community to provide programs and opportunities to people and families that build a healthy mind, body, and spirit. The Duneland Y is committed to ensuring that everyone is able to benefit from these services regardless of their ability or inability to pay. The monies raised at this event will go to families in the Duneland community through the Y's Financial Assistance Program to subsidize those families and individuals who need community support.
